Output d447e35ea55fcbace651e31d5ea09a0a5cc1a200774f05aaa0fa45a7f1979201:0

value
5365663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15a93fea1570403f086225ae7620d7b70f4c1b1 OP_EQUAL
address
3PhBHFZcP52cgQ392pqEpHUZNy3uCM6mh4
transaction
d447e35ea55fcbace651e31d5ea09a0a5cc1a200774f05aaa0fa45a7f1979201
confirmations
305771
spent
true